What is RFD TV?
Before diving into the signup process, it’s worthwhile to understand what RFD TV is and why it’s popular among viewers. Launched in 2000, RFD TV is the first 24-hour television network dedicated to serving the interests of rural America. The channel offers a wide range of programming, including:
- Farm and Ranch Shows
- Country Music Programming
- Cooking Shows with a Rural Twist
- Documentaries on Rural Issues
- Home Improvement Shows
With its unique content, RFD TV connects viewers to the heart of rural communities, making it an appealing choice for a diverse audience.

Adding RFD TV to Your Roku Device
Now that you have your Roku device ready, it’s time to add RFD TV to your channels list.
Step 1: Accessing the Roku Channel Store
To add RFD TV, you need to navigate to the Roku Channel Store:
- From the Roku home screen, scroll down to the Streaming Channels option on the left sidebar.
- Select the Channel Store to browse available channels.
Step 2: Searching for RFD TV
Once you’re in the Channel Store:
- Use the Search Channels feature found at the top of the screen.
- Type in “RFD TV” and select it from the search results.
Step 3: Adding RFD TV to Your Account
Next, you’ll want to add RFD TV to your channel lineup:
- Click on the Add Channel button (this may require you to enter your Roku PIN if you have one set).
- Wait for the confirmation message that the channel has been added successfully.

What is RFD TV, and what type of content does it offer?
RFD TV is a television network dedicated to serving rural America. It features a wide array of programming that focuses on the lifestyle and needs of rural communities, including agricultural news, educational content, family-friendly entertainment, and cultural programming. The channel includes shows on farming, cooking, outdoor activities, and more, appealing to viewers who are interested in these aspects of rural life.
In addition to original programming, RFD TV also airs classic television shows, provides coverage of significant country music events, and showcases many local and national agricultural fairs. This variety makes it a unique channel for those who appreciate the countryside and its culture, offering something for everyone in the family.
